Enables inhibin binding activity. Involved in male gonad development; negative regulation of follicle-stimulating hormone secretion; and ovarian follicle development. Located in several cellular components, including neuronal cell body; photoreceptor inner segment; and photoreceptor outer segment. Part of inhibin A complex and inhibin B complex. Biomarker of Leydig cell tumor.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in prostate carcinoma. Orthologous to human INHA (inhibin subunit alpha).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
